Sauteed Green Beans With Almonds
 
recipe image
Prep Time: 5 Minutes
Cook Time: 10 Minutes
Ready In: 15 Minutes
Servings: 8
A simple, but delicious, dish. The cooking method really brings out the flavor of fresh-from-the-garden green beans. Recipe serves 4-5 as a side dish, or 2 as a vegetarian main course over rice.
Ingredients:
1 tablespoon olive oil
1 teaspoon butter
1 shallot, minced
3 cups green beans, trimmed and cut into pieces
1/2 teaspoon garlic, minced
1/8 teaspoon onion powder (optional)
1 pinch salt
1/4 cup slivered almonds
Directions:
1. In saute pan, melt olive oil and butter over medium-low heat.
2. Add shallots and saute 1 minute.
3. Add green beans, garlic, salt, and onion powder. Stir to coat beans.
4. Saute until beans are almost tender.
5. Add almonds and continue to saute until green beans are crisp-tender.
6. Serve warm as a side dish, or over rice as a vegetarian main course.
